Things to do at Stanford
- Go to a dance. Jammix, FNW, Dancebreak, and Viennese Ball to name a few.
- Rush a sorority or a frat, even if you aren't sure about pledging.
- Get a zipcar and take all your friends to Safeway at 3 AM for a late night snack run. (Legends are born at the Secret Safeway, but I won't tell you which one that is.)
- Ask the folks at Late Nite to make you a milkshake with "everything." They should know what that means.
- Alternatives to fountain hopping: Climb the McMurtry rooftop, eat an Ike's sandwich, go to Maus after dark, bring a floatie to Lake Lag (whether or not there's water), climb the gutters behind MemChu, invite yourself on a tour of the sewers.
- I am told that they renovated and fortified the Main Quad crawlspace but I'm sure that alone won't stop Stanford's best.
